The League of Women Voters of the Grand Traverse Area presents a program honoring our Veterans. Major General (ret) Nelson J. (Jerry) Cannon will speak to us about the experiences of Veterans returning from service and how we can be supportive.\r General Cannon began his military career in 1967 when he enlisted in the United States Marine Corps. He served as a combat veteran in Vietnam from November 1967 through January 1969. Following an honorable discharge in 1970, General Cannon enlisted in the Michigan Army National Guard and served in many capacities. Deployed assignments include Commander, Joint Detention Operations Group at Guantanamo Bay, and support of Operation Iraq Freedom to name a few. General Cannon holds a BA in Criminal Justice from the University of Detroit and a MA in Public Administration from Central Michigan University.\r This League of Women Voters/Grand Traverse Area broadcast can be viewed on the Traverse Area Community Media Facebook page, LWVGTA Facebook page, on Zoom at https://us02web.zoom.us/j/85998590430 or on Community TV Channel 189 (with Spectrum cable).
